{"id":19811472,"url":"https://github.com/chandan-devs-tech/drive-easy-backend","last_synced_at":"2025-02-28T13:20:08.459Z","repository":{"id":206398362,"uuid":"715928879","full_name":"Chandan-devs-tech/drive-easy-backend","owner":"Chandan-devs-tech","description":"🚗 The DRIVE EASY APP is a web application that displays a list of cars. It allows you to ➕ add a car, to ❌ delete a car, and to 📅 reserve a car.","archived":false,"fork":false,"pushed_at":"2023-11-23T19:11:20.000Z","size":203,"stargazers_count":0,"open_issues_count":0,"forks_count":1,"subscribers_count":2,"default_branch":"dev","last_synced_at":"2025-01-11T07:14:12.437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":"https://github.com/Chandan-devs-tech/drive-easy-frontend","language":"Ruby","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"other","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Chandan-devs-tech.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":"LICENSE","code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2023-11-08T05:44:16.000Z","updated_at":"2024-02-02T22:59:11.000Z","dependencies_parsed_at":"2024-11-12T09:38:25.519Z","dependency_job_id":null,"html_url":"https://github.com/Chandan-devs-tech/drive-easy-backend","commit_stats":null,"previous_names":["chandan-devs-tech/drive-easy-backend"],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Chandan-devs-tech%2Fdrive-easy-backend","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Chandan-devs-tech%2Fdrive-easy-backend/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Chandan-devs-tech%2Fdrive-easy-backend/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Chandan-devs-tech%2Fdrive-easy-backend/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Chandan-devs-tech","download_url":"https://codeload.github.com/Chandan-devs-tech/drive-easy-backend/tar.gz/refs/heads/dev","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":241156662,"owners_count":19919341,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2024-11-12T09:26:38.654Z","updated_at":"2025-02-28T13:20:08.438Z","avatar_url":"https://github.com/Chandan-devs-tech.png","language":"Ruby","funding_links":[],"categories":[],"sub_categories":[],"readme":"\u003ca name=\"readme-top\"\u003e\u003c/a\u003e\n\n\u003cdiv align=\"center\"\u003e\n\n#  **DRIVE EASY BACKEND API**\nThe DRIVE EASY BACKEND API was used to fecth our data in the DRIVE EASY frontend app.\n\nDrive easy frontend link (https://github.com/Chandan-devs-tech/drive-easy-frontend)\n---\n  \u003cbr/\u003e\n  \u003cbr/\u003e\n  \u003cbr/\u003e\n\u003c/div\u003e\n\n\u003c!-- TABLE OF CONTENTS --\u003e\n## \u003cb\u003eTable of Contents 📗\n- [**DRIVE EASY BACKEND API**](#drive-easy-backend-api)\n  - [Drive easy frontend link (https://github.com/Chandan-devs-tech/drive-easy-frontend)](#drive-easy-frontend-link-httpsgithubcomchandan-devs-techdrive-easy-frontend)\n  - [Table of Contents 📗](#table-of-contents-)\n  - [🛠 Built With ](#-built-with-)\n    - [Tech Stack ](#tech-stack-)\n    - [**Key Features 🏷️** ](#key-features-️-)\n  - [🚀 Live Demo ](#-live-demo-)\n  - [Kanban Board ](#kanban-board-)\n  - [**Prerequisites 🧱**](#prerequisites-)\n  - [**Setup ⚙️**](#setup-️)\n  - [\\*\\* 🏗️\\*\\*](#-️)\n  - [**Usage 📂**](#usage-)\n  - [**Authors 👤**:](#authors-)\n  - [**Contributing 🤝**](#contributing-)\n  - [**Show your support 🌟**](#show-your-support-)\n  - [**Acknowledgments 🙏**](#acknowledgments-)\n  - [License 📝](#license-)\n\n\n---\n\u003c!-- BUILT WITH --\u003e\n## 🛠 Built With \u003ca name=\"built-with\"\u003e\u003c/a\u003e\n\n### Tech Stack \u003ca name=\"tech-stack\"\u003e\u003c/a\u003e\n\n- \u003ca href=\"https://www.postgresql.org/\"\u003ePostgreSQL\u003c/a\u003e\n- \u003ca href=\"https://rubyonrails.org/\"\u003eRuby on Rails\u003c/a\u003e\n \n\n---\n\u003c!-- KEY FEATURES --\u003e\n### **Key Features 🏷️** \u003ca name=\"key-features\"\u003e\u003c/a\u003e\n\nThe Drive Easy App displays cars that have been fetched from our API, and allows to add, delete and reserve a car.\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n\u003cbr\u003e\n\n---\n\n\u003c!-- LIVE DEMO --\u003e\n\n## 🚀 Live Demo \u003ca name=\"live-demo\"\u003e\u003c/a\u003e\n\n- [Live Demo Link](https://drive-easy-frontend.onrender.com/)\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n\n\u003c!-- Kanban Board --\u003e\n\n## Kanban Board \u003ca name=\"kanban-board\"\u003e\u003c/a\u003e\n\n- [Kanban Board Link](https://github.com/users/Chandan-devs-tech/projects/7/views/1)\n- [Screenshot of the initial state of our Kanban board](https://github.com/Chandan-devs-tech/drive-easy-backend/issues/11)\n- We are group of four members. You can see the names in the authors section.\n\n\n\u003c!-- PREREQUISITIES --\u003e\n## **Prerequisites 🧱**\u003ca name=\"prerequisites\"\u003e\u003c/a\u003e\n\nIn order to run this project you need:\n\n- A GitHub account\n- Node JS\n- Webpack\n- A web browser to view output e.g. [Microsoft Edge](https://www.microsoft.com/en-us/edge).\n- An IDE e.g [Visual studio code](https://code.visualstudio.com/).\n- [A terminal](https://code.visualstudio.com/docs/terminal/basics).\n\n\u003cbr\u003e\n\n---\n\u003c!-- SETUP --\u003e\n## **Setup ⚙️**\u003ca name=\"setup\"\u003e\u003c/a\u003e\n\nClone this repository:\u003cbr\u003e\n```sh\n  git clone https://github.com/Chandan-devs-tech/drive-easy-backend.git\n\n```\nNavigate to the folder\n```\ncd drive-easy-backend\n```\nCheckout the branch\n```\ngit checkout dev\n```\n\u003cbr\u003e\n\n---\n\u003c!-- INSTALL --\u003e\n## ** 🏗️**\u003ca name=\"install\"\u003e\u003c/a\u003e\n\nInstall all dependencies:\n\n```sh\nbundle install\n```\n```\nrails db:create\n```\n```\nrails db:migrate\n```\n```\nrails db:seed\n```\nRun the following code to fix possible  linter errors:\n```\nrubocop -A\n```\n\n---\n\u003c!-- USAGE --\u003e\n## **Usage 📂**\u003ca name=\"usage\"\u003e\u003c/a\u003e\nOpen the page in the browser\n```sh\n$ rails s\n```\n\u003c!-- Test --\u003e\n```\n### Test\nTo run tests, run the following command:\n  rspec\n```\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n\n\u003c!-- AUTHORS --\u003e\n## **Authors 👤**\u003ca name=\"author\"\u003e\u003c/a\u003e:\n\n👤 **Chandan Gupta**\n\n- GitHub: [@githubhandle](https://github.com/Chandan-devs-tech)\n- Twitter: [@twitterhandle](https://twitter.com/ChandanGuptaDev)\n- LinkedIn: [LinkedIn](https://www.linkedin.com/in/chandangupta-devs)\n\n\n👤  **Uwimbabazi Dorcas**\n\n- GitHub: [@Dorcas126](https://github.com/Dorcas126)\n- Twitter: [@Dorcasuw](https://twitter.com/Dorcasuwi)\n- LinkedIn: [Uwimbabazi Dorcas](https://www.linkedin.com/in/uwimbabazi-dorcas-956a5a226/)\n\n\n 👤 **Cephas TOKOLI**\n- GitHub: [@Ctokoli](https://github.com/ctokoli/)\n- Twitter: [@Ctokoli](https://twitter.com/ctokoli)\n- LinkedIn: [Cephas Tokoli](https://www.linkedin.com/in/ctokoli)\n\n👤 **Marie Grace**\n\n- GitHub: [@mariegrace31](https://github.com/mariegrace31)\n- Twitter: [@mariegracebmg](https://twitter.com/mariegracebmg)\n- LinkedIn: [Marie Grace Bahati](https://linkedin.com/in/marie-gr%C3%A2ce-bahati-546765224)\n\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n\n\u003cbr\u003e\n\n---\n\u003c!-- CONTRIBUTING --\u003e\n## **Contributing 🤝**\u003ca name=\"contributing\"\u003e\u003c/a\u003e\n\nIf you have suggestions 📝, ideas 🤔, or bug reports 🐛, please feel free to open an [issue](https://github.com/Chandan-devs-tech/drive-easy-backend/issues) on GitHub.\nRemember, every contribution, no matter how big or small, makes a difference.\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n\n\u003cbr\u003e\n\n---\n\u003c!-- SUPPORT --\u003e\n## **Show your support 🌟**\u003ca name=\"support\"\u003e\u003c/a\u003e\n\nThank you for taking the time you took to explore this project! Your support means a lot to us. If you find this project valuable and would like to contribute, here are a few ways you can support us:\n\n - **Star the project ⭐️**: Show your appreciation by starring this GitHub repository. It helps increase visibility and lets others know that the project is well-received.\n\n - **Fork the project 🍴 🎣**: If you're interested in making improvements or adding new features, feel free to fork the project. You can work on your own version and even submit pull requests to suggest changes.\n\n - **Share with others 🗺️**: Spread the word about this project. Share it on social media, mention it in relevant forums or communities, or recommend it to colleagues and friends who might find it useful.\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n\n\u003cbr\u003e\n\n---\n\u003c!-- ACKNOWLEDGEMENTS --\u003e\n## **Acknowledgments 🙏**\u003ca name=\"acknowledgements\"\u003e\u003c/a\u003e\n\nWe would like to express our sincere gratitude to [Microverse](https://github.com/microverseinc), the dedicated reviewers, and collaborators. Your unwavering support and feedback have played an immense role in making this journey a resounding success. Thank you for being an integral part of our achievements. And many thanks to [Murat Korkmaz](https://www.behance.net/gallery/26425031/Vespa-Responsive-Redesign), the author of the original design of this web app.\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n\n\u003cbr\u003e\n\n---\n\u003c!-- LICENCE --\u003e\n## \u003cb\u003eLicense 📝\u003c/b\u003e\u003ca name=\"license\"\u003e\u003c/a\u003e\n\nThis project is [MIT](./LICENSE) licensed.\n\n\u003cp align=\"right\"\u003e(\u003ca href=\"#readme-top\"\u003eback to top\u003c/a\u003e)\u003c/p\u003e\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fchandan-devs-tech%2Fdrive-easy-backend","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fchandan-devs-tech%2Fdrive-easy-backend","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fchandan-devs-tech%2Fdrive-easy-backend/lists"}